This is simply the mathematical inverse of airway resistance. Where V is the lung volume at which RAW was measured. Also called volumic airway resistance. Due to the elastic nature of the tissue that supports the small airways airway resistance changes with lung volume. It is not practically possible to measure airway resistance at a set absolute lung volume, therefore specific airway resistance at… WebNov 16, 2024 · Airway resistance (Raw) is the lung's resistance to airflow due to friction. Raw is a measure of airway obstruction and indicates the alveolar pressure needed to establish a flow rate of 1 L s(-1). In contrast, sRaw can be interpreted as the work to be performed by volume displacement to establish this flow rate. shanti overseas india share priceWebAirway Resistance. HRV indices during postural changes. shanti pal whoWebJan 1, 2012 · Spirometry is considered the primary method to detect the air flow limitation associated with obstructive lung disease. However, air flow limitation is the end-result of many factors that contribute to obstructive lung disease. One of these factors is increased airway resistance.
